Step 1: Training Requirements According to OSHA
Training is a fundamental aspect of OSHA’s compliance requirements. Section 1910.242 mandates that employers ensure their workers are properly trained to operate tools safely. Within this framework, it is crucial to establish a comprehensive training program.
A robust training program should include:
- General Tool Safety: Covering the hazards associated with each type of tool and emphasizing their operating principles. Focus on identifying hazards such as electric shock, cuts, and flying debris.
- Proper Usage Techniques: Demonstrate the correct ways to handle tools, including how to start, operate, and adjust them safely.
- Maintenance and Inspection: Educating employees on how to inspect the tools before and after use, ensuring any defects are promptly reported.
- Emergency Procedures: Outlining proper responses to tool-related accidents or malfunctions, including first-aid measures.
Employers must ensure that the training addresses the specific tools used within the workplace. OSHA’s guidelines also recommend periodic retraining sessions to reinforce safe practices and introduce updates in regulations or new tools.
Step 2: Developing a Portable Power Tool Inspection Checklist
An essential aspect of maintaining tool safety is establishing an effective portable power tool inspection checklist. This checklist should serve as a standardized approach to ensuring tools are safe to use. Regular inspections help to identify potential hazards before they result in injury.
Your checklist should include the following elements:
- Visual Inspection: Check the overall condition of the tool and cord. Look for wear, cuts, and fraying.
- Functional Testing: Ensure that all controls work properly, and that the tool operates as intended.
- Protective Components: Inspect guards and safety devices to confirm they are in place and functioning.
- Power Source: Ensure that power supplies are intact and without exposed wires or defects.
- Labeling and Signage: All tools should be properly labeled for their specific hazards. Training materials and signage should support safe operation.
After completing the checklist, it is crucial to document the inspection and maintain records. OSHA encourages employers to keep these records on file for a designated period to track compliance and identify patterns that may indicate further training needs.
Step 3: Ensuring Compliance with OSHA Power Tool Requirements
Adhering to power tool requirements is critical for maintaining workplace safety and health. In addition to providing training, employers must understand specific guidelines outlined in OSHA’s power tool requirements. Key components include:
- Tool Specifications: Ensure all tools comply with ANSI or other recognized safety standards.
- User Awareness: Provide clear instructions and training on the correct operation, maintenance, and safety procedures associated with each tool.
- Manufacturer’s Guidelines: Encourage adherence to the manufacturer’s specifications for safe operation, usage, and maintenance.
- Lockout/Tagout Procedures: Implement LOTO strategies when servicing or maintaining power tools to prevent accidental start-ups.
Employers should routinely audit and adjust their safety policies to enhance compliance. It’s recommended to engage employees in discussions regarding tool usage and safety practices to foster a culture of safety within the workplace.
Step 4: Establishing Maintenance Schedules for Tools
Regular maintenance of hand and portable powered tools is necessary to ensure their longevity and safe operation. Without proper maintenance, tools can become hazardous, increasing the risks for operators and surrounding personnel. Establishing a structured maintenance schedule includes:
- Routine Inspections: Conducting inspections periodically based on tool usage frequency. For high-use tools, consider more frequent inspections.
- Scheduled Maintenance: Follow manufacturer recommendations for servicing and replacing worn parts to keep tools in peak condition.
- Employee Training on Maintenance: Provide training to employees on schedule adherence and the significance of regular maintenance for tool safety.
- Record Keeping: Maintain detailed logs of inspections, maintenance activities, and repairs to establish a history for each tool.
By implementing a consistent maintenance schedule, you minimize the risks of tool failure, ensuring a safer work environment.
